1. Baking Soda and Vinegar
Rather than using any form of chemicals or bleach, this approach is much safer as well as not hazardous to you or your sink. Sodium bicarbonate and also vinegar are everyday house things used for several various other things, as well as they can do the trick to your cooking area sink.
Firstly, get rid of any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then pour an excellent amount of cooking soda away.
Pour in one mug of vinegar.
Seal the drain opening as well as permit it to choose some mins.
Pour hot water away to melt away various other persistent residue as well as fragments.
Following this straightforward technique can suffice, and also you can have your kitchen sink back. Repeat the process as high as you regard required to rid the sink of this particles totally.

5. Usage Boiling Water
When confronted with a clogged up sink, the first thing you must attempt is to pour boiling thin down the drainpipe. That has to do with the most uncomplicated treatment to blocked sinks and also water drainages. Boiling water aids neutralize the fragments as well as particles triggering the blockage, specifically if it's grease, oil, or soap bits, and oftentimes, it can flush it all down, and also your sink will be back to typical.
Do not attempt this method if you have plastic pipelines (PVC) due to the fact that hot water can thaw the lines and cause more damages. If you utilize plastic pipes, you may want to stick to making use of a bettor to obtain debris out.
Using this technique, turn on the tap to see how water streams after putting warm water down the drain. Try the process again if the blockage persists. The clog can be extra consistent in some cases as well as need even more than just boiling water.

How to Unclog a Kitchen Sink
Take the Plunge
Start your efforts by plunging. Use a plunger with a large rubber bell and a sturdy handle. Before getting to work on the drain, clamp the drain line to the dishwasher. If you don t close the line, plunging could force dirty water into the dishwasher.
Fill the sink with several inches of water. This ensures a good seal over the drain.
If you have a double sink, plug the other drain with a wet rag or strainer.
Insert the plunger at an angle, making sure water, not air, fills the bell.
Plunge forcefully several times. Pop off the plunger.
Repeat plunging and popping several times until the water drains.Clean the Trap
The P-trap is the curved pipe under the sink. The trap arm is the straight pipe that attaches to the P-trap and runs to the drain stub-out on the wall. Grease and debris can block this section of pipe. Here s how to unclog a kitchen sink by cleaning out the trap:
Remove as much standing water from the sink as possible.
Place a bucket under the pipe to catch the water as it drains.
Unscrew the slip nuts at both ends of the P-trap. Use slip-joint pliers and work carefully to avoid damaging the pipes or fasteners.
If you find a clog, remove it. Reassemble the trap.
If the P-trap isn t clogged, remove the trap arm and look for clogs there. Run the tip of a screwdriver into the drain stub-out to fetch nearby gunk.Spin the Auger
With the trap disassembled, you re ready to crank the auger down the drain line.
Pull a 12-inch length of cable from the auger and tighten the setscrew.
Insert the auger into the drain line, easing it into the pipe.
Feed the cable into the line until you feel an obstruction. Pull out more cable if you need to.
If you come to a clog, crank and push the cable until you feel it break through. The cable will lose tension when this happens.
Crank counterclockwise to pull out the cable, catching the grime and debris with a rag as the cable retracts.
